THOUSANDS of AT&T clients have reported service outages across the US, leaving many cell phones stuck in SOS mode and unable to call 911.

People in main cities, together with San Francisco and Chicago, have been impacted early on Thursday morning.

The number of outages has surged in current hours, per DownDetector.

Greater than 73,000 stories had been submitted by 8am EST.

Outage stories started to seem within the early hours of Thursday morning and briefly dropped at round 5am.

Reviews have began to say no, per DownDetector.

AT&T clients stated their cell phones are caught in SOS mode.

It was not immediately clear what brought about the widespread outage.

"A few of our clients are experiencing wi-fi service interruptions this morning," an AT&T spokesperson advised The U.S. Sun.

"Our network teams took speedy motion and thus far three-quarters of our network has been restored.

"We are working as shortly as potential to restore service to remaining clients."

In San Francisco, some AT&T clients have struggled to succeed in 911 providers, per the town's Fire Department.

Those who can't get via to emergency providers by way of cellular phone have been urged to make use of a landline.

People have been urged not to call 911 solely to check their cellular phone service.

"We are actively engaged and monitoring this," The San Francisco Hearth Division stated.

First responders in Upper Arlington, Ohio have additionally stated the AT&T outage has affected the Hearth Department's hearth alarms, based on CNN.

Meanwhile, officials in St. Joseph County, Michigan have reportedly urged residents to put 911 calls by way of a Wi-Fi community if they're unable to by means of their telephone service.

Cellphone users in Los Angeles, Atlanta, and Miami have additionally reported outages.

Outages have been reported in Houston, Dallas, and Tampa.

Police in Fort Value, Texas, have confirmed the 911 name middle has not been impacted by the outage.

Flagler County cops in Florida stated AT&T clients who can't call 911 ought to ship a text message.

"Texts to 911 from AT&T users experiencing this outage at the moment are being acquired," sheriffs stated.

T-Cellular and Verizon users have also been impacted by outages, per CNN.

Greater than 2,000 reviews have been lodged, in response to Downdetector.

Customers have complained about having no telephone sign and problem accessing 5G web.

A Verizon spokesperson advised The U.S. Solar that the outages have been supposedly not impacting the corporate's community, but as an alternative affecting clients which are trying to succeed in one other wi-fi service experiencing outages.

"We are continuing to watch the state of affairs," the spokesperson stated.

Verizon outages have additionally elevated in current hours, with greater than 4,300 stories submitted at its peak.

Probably the most outstanding places embrace Brooklyn, Chicago, and New York Metropolis.

Stories seemed to be dropped throughout all three major networks at round eight:30 am

Smaller cellular networks similar to Cricket Wi-fi, Increase Cellular, U.S. Cellular, and Straight Speak, additionally look like affected by the widespread outage.
